A high-contrast serif italic with pronounced thick–thin modulation and a lively, right-leaning slant. Serifs are sharp and mostly bracketed, with crisp entry/exit strokes that create a clean, engraved feel rather than a soft brush texture. The lowercase shows a fluid cursive structure with compact bowls and tapered joins, while capitals are more stately and slightly narrower in feel, maintaining consistent contrast and a controlled rhythm. Numerals follow the same italic construction, with angled forms and pointed terminals that keep the texture bright and dynamic in lines of text.

Well-suited to editorial typography such as book interiors, magazine features, and refined articles where an italic voice is needed for emphasis, quotations, or subheads. It also works effectively for short headlines and pull quotes that benefit from a classic, high-contrast italic presence.

The overall tone is polished and literary, suggesting sophistication and tradition. Its energetic italic motion reads as expressive and cultivated, suited to contexts that want emphasis without becoming decorative or ornate.

The design appears intended as a conventional text serif italic with a refined, high-contrast palette—providing an authoritative, elegant italic companion for reading-oriented settings while remaining crisp and controlled in continuous text.

In text, the strong contrast and sharp terminals produce a sparkling texture and clear word shapes, while the italic slant and tapered strokes add momentum. The design balances calligraphic influences with a disciplined, editorial structure, keeping characters cohesive across uppercase, lowercase, and figures.
